Dear colleague, since he is absconding/non-communicative after the accident, first ascertain from reliable sources that he is alive and well. Then, resort to the action of voluntary abandonment after communicating with him in writing to report for duty within 3 days from receipt. If he fails, strike out his name from the muster. Remember that the legal position on voluntary abandonment is that it is not a matter of inference but has to be proved in the inquiry. You can still take a chance, and if it goes unchallenged, well and good; otherwise, you will have to hold the inquiry and follow the due process.
